    Continuing on with backyard makeover. Pool installed :D Got the rock put down and mulched the area along my fence. I wasn't sure what I wanted to do there, glad I did instead of more rock. Now onto topsoil and sod. I also framed in my hvac for rock so no more weedeating around it.

    I will pat myself on the back for leveling out sand base. I'm 1-1/2" out of level @ my SW corner. With this type of pool I said :censored:I'm filling it. :rasta:

    A few years ago I had water damage on my downstairs ceiling. Turned out to be a wax ring failure on the upstairs toilet. The part is only 99 cents, but it took me 3 tries to get it seated correctly. One piece toilet, so heavy and awkward. I'm not good with drywall and plaster so I got an AC vent cover and put it over the hole. Told my wife it was a tell tale drain if the the thing leaked again. She didn't buy it and found a guy to patch the hole.
    Now I'm going to find a piece of wood to knock on.
